Moncton, Nb vs Santa Rosa C. Climate & Distance Between

Honduras flag
  • The distance between Moncton, Nb, Canada and Santa Rosa C., Honduras is approximately 4,144 km or 2,575 mi.
  • To reach Moncton, Nb in this distance one would set out from Santa Rosa C. bearing 27.9°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Moncton, Nb bearing 40.7° or NE .
  • Moncton, Nb has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Santa Rosa C. has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
  • Moncton, Nb is in or near the boreal wet forest biome whereas Santa Rosa C. is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 15.1 °C (27.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.9 °C (41.2°F) more in Moncton, Nb.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 352 mm (13.9 in) less which is equivalent to 352 l/m² (8.64 US gal/ft²) or 3,520,000 l/ha (376,311 US gal/ac) less. About 7/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28° lower in Moncton, Nb than in Santa Rosa C..
